*ASL (American Sign Language) VRI Interpreter – Work from Home* *Hours: *25-37.5 Hours available weekly*Pay:* $38/HR for 34+ hours/week OR $33/HR for 20-33 hours/week*Location:* Work from Home*Language:* Sign Language Interpreter (ASL) *PERKS:** Paid hourly vs. by the minute* W2 vs. 1099* Paid weekly (every Friday)* Kelly-sponsored Affordable Care Act health care coverage available for eligible employees* Weekly, electronic, pay options* Employee Perks* Free online training campus available* Employee assistance program (EAP) available at no cost*REQUIREMENTS:** National current certification or BEI Advanced or higher* Ability to comply with healthcare safety standards, protocols and procedures as required* Excellent receptive and expressive sign-to-voice and voice-to-sign skill and proficiency* Excellent listening, retention, critical thinking and self-monitoring skills* Have access to the Internet or work-related electronic communication* State licenses held where required*JOB DETAILS:** Adhere to RID Code of Professional Conduct* Demonstrate linguistic competence in American Sign Language and English* Provide clear and accurate renditions with no additions, deletions or omissions* Employ good customer service and communication skills, clear sign articulation, fingerspelling, enunciation, and pronunciation* Understand protocol and terminology in healthcare, government & education* Always maintain a professional demeanor throughout the assignment* Provide clarification and cultural brokering using excellent judgment and skill* Demonstrate commitment to cultural sensitivity and working in a diverse environmentIf you or someone you know is interested, please apply by using the Apply button here or email Joseph at [[email protected]](mailto:[email protected]) with interest. *You should know:* Your safety matters!
